2019 IMTJ Medical Travel Summit, Berlin closes with the Great Debate

Now in its fifth year, the 2019 IMTJ Medical Travel Summit brought together international industry leaders in Berlin to debate whether to support or disagree with the proposed motion that

medical travel facilitators are an endangered species.

Chaired by IMTJ Editor in Chief, Keith Pollard, the Oxford Union-style debate pitted two teams of proposers and opposers and generated a lively debate. A fully unscientific vote from the audience, with absolutely no bribes offered, produced a narrowly won conclusion: the house believes that medical travel facilitators are NOT an endangered species

Congratulations to the winning team comprising Elizabeth Ziemba, Andres Jurado and Zahid Hamid

This year’s well attended two-day IMTJ Medical Travel Summit in Berlin attracted attendees from a diverse range of countries including Tunisia, Taiwan, Lebanon, Malaysia, the UAE, Spain, South Korea, Croatia, Mexico, Germany, Ireland, the UK and Switzerland.
